#分布式系统 #node #async

no-std nodecraft

为分布式系统构建无缝节点操作,提供节点标识和地址解析的基础特性

18 个版本

0.3.5 2024 年 4 月 2 日
0.3.4 2024 年 3 月 26 日
0.2.13 2024 年 1 月 19 日
0.2.7 2023 年 12 月 31 日
0.0.0 2023 年 10 月 3 日

#669 in 异步

Download history 68/week @ 2024-04-22 2/week @ 2024-05-13 30/week @ 2024-05-20 39/week @ 2024-05-27 23/week @ 2024-06-03 24/week @ 2024-06-10 21/week @ 2024-06-17 23/week @ 2024-06-24 8/week @ 2024-07-08 39/week @ 2024-07-15 23/week @ 2024-07-22 22/week @ 2024-07-29 25/week @ 2024-08-05

每月 109 下载
8 个 crate 中使用 (5 个直接使用)

MIT/Apache

120KB
3K SLoC

NodeCraft

为分布式系统构建无缝节点操作,提供节点标识和地址解析的基础特性。

github LoC Build codecov

docs.rs crates.io crates.io license

安装

[dependencies]
nodecraft = "0.3"

示例

请参阅 memberlist,一个与异步运行时无关的 GOSSIP 协议实现。

许可

根据您的选择,在 Apache 许可证 2.0 版MIT 许可证 下许可。
除非您明确声明,否则您有意提交给本项目的任何贡献,根据 Apache-2.0 许可证的定义,应以上述双重许可,而不附加任何额外条款或条件。

依赖项

~0.1–15MB
~211K SLoC